वाल्मीकि-रामायणम्       vālmīki-rāmāyaṇam - book-1, chapter-17, verse-37

ब्रूहि यत् प्रार्थितं तुभ्यं कार्यमागमनं प्रति ।
इच्छाम्यनुगृहीतो ऽहं त्वदर्थपरिवृद्धये ॥३७॥
37. brūhi yat prārthitaṃ tubhyaṃ kāryamāgamanaṃ prati ,
icchāmyanugṛhīto'haṃ tvadarthaparivṛddhaye.
37. brūhi yat prārthitam tubhyam kāryam āgamanam prati
icchāmi anugṛhītaḥ aham tvadarthaparivṛddhaye
37. yat kāryam tubhyam āgamanam prati prārthitam brūhi
aham tvadarthaparivṛddhaye anugṛhītaḥ icchāmi
37. Please tell me what you have requested, the purpose of your arrival. I desire to be obliged by contributing to the fulfillment of your objective.

Words meanings summery:

(Scroll down for elaborated words morphology)

  • ब्रूहि (brūhi) - tell, speak, say
  • यत् (yat) - what, which, that (relative pronoun)
  • प्रार्थितम् (prārthitam) - requested, implored
  • तुभ्यम् (tubhyam) - to you, for you
  • कार्यम् (kāryam) - task, purpose, work, what is to be done
  • आगमनम् (āgamanam) - coming, arrival
  • प्रति (prati) - towards, regarding, concerning
  • इच्छामि (icchāmi) - I desire, I wish
  • अनुगृहीतः (anugṛhītaḥ) - favored, blessed, obliged
  • अहम् (aham) - I
  • त्वदर्थपरिवृद्धये (tvadarthaparivṛddhaye) - for the increase of your purpose, for the prosperity of your objective

Words meanings and morphology

ब्रूहि (brūhi) - tell, speak, say
(verb)
2nd person , singular, active, imperative (loṭ) of brū
Root: √brū (class 2)
यत् (yat) - what, which, that (relative pronoun)
(pronoun)
Nominative, neuter, singular of yad
yad - which, what, that (relative pronoun)
प्रार्थितम् (prārthitam) - requested, implored
(participle)
Nominative, neuter, singular of prārthita
prārthita - requested, implored, desired
Past Passive Participle
Derived from the root arth (to ask, to request) with the prefix pra
Prefix: pra
Root: √arth (class 10)
तुभ्यम् (tubhyam) - to you, for you
(pronoun)
Dative, singular of yuṣmad
yuṣmad - you, your (second person pronoun)
कार्यम् (kāryam) - task, purpose, work, what is to be done
(participle)
Nominative, neuter, singular of kārya
kārya - to be done, duty, business, purpose, task
Gerundive
Derived from the root kṛ (to do, make)
Root: √kṛ (class 8)
आगमनम् (āgamanam) - coming, arrival
(noun)
Accusative, neuter, singular of āgamana
āgamana - coming, arrival, approach
Derived from the root gam (to go) with the prefix ā
Prefix: ā
Root: √gam (class 1)
प्रति (prati) - towards, regarding, concerning
(indeclinable)
इच्छामि (icchāmi) - I desire, I wish
(verb)
1st person , singular, active, present (lat) of iṣ
Root: √iṣ (class 6)
अनुगृहीतः (anugṛhītaḥ) - favored, blessed, obliged
(participle)
Nominative, masculine, singular of anugṛhīta
anugṛhīta - favored, blessed, obliged, assisted
Past Passive Participle
Derived from the root grah (to seize, accept) with the prefix anu
Prefix: anu
Root: √grah (class 9)
अहम् (aham) - I
(pronoun)
Nominative, singular of asmad
asmad - I, me, my (first person pronoun)
त्वदर्थपरिवृद्धये (tvadarthaparivṛddhaye) - for the increase of your purpose, for the prosperity of your objective
(noun)
Dative, feminine, singular of tvadarthaparivṛddhi
tvadarthaparivṛddhi - increase of your purpose
Compound type : tatpurusha (tvat+artha+parivṛddhi)
  • tvat – your (stem form for compounds)
    pronoun
    From yuṣmad, 'you'
  • artha – purpose, object, meaning, wealth
    noun (masculine)
  • parivṛddhi – increase, growth, prosperity
    noun (feminine)
    Derived from the root vṛdh (to grow) with the prefix pari
    Prefix: pari
    Root: √vṛdh (class 1)
